"Charlotte Rhead (19 October 1885,
Burslem – 6
November 1947) was an English ceramics
designer active in the 1920s and the 1930s in the
Potteries area of Staffordshire.
Charlotte Rhead was born into
an artistic family. Her father Frederick Alfred Rhead began his career
as an apprentice at Mintons
where
he learnt the art of
pâte-sur-pâte ceramic decoration from Marc Louis Solon.
Frederick Rhead went on to work at a number of potteries including a
failed venture of his own.
Charlotte's mother Adolphine (née Hurten) also came from an
artistic family. Charlotte's elder brother,
Frederick Hurten Rhead, became a
well-known pottery designer in the USA." READ MORE
